Meet Sandy Atkins.
With over two decades of experience as a Judicial Assistant to a Circuit Court Judge—and years of work in private law firms—I bring a steady hand, deep legal knowledge, and a commitment to client-centered service to every case I support. I earned my degree in Legal Secretarial and Business Administration from The Washington School for Secretaries, and throughout my career, I’ve remained focused on helping individuals navigate legal challenges with clarity and confidence.
I was drawn to Z Family Law by its philosophy: putting clients first, prioritizing accessibility, and working as a true team. From day one, I saw a shared dedication to empowering clients and helping them find their footing during difficult transitions. It’s a mission that resonates deeply with me—not only professionally, but personally.
Years ago, I went through a contentious divorce of my own. It was an incredibly challenging chapter for me and my children, but having the right legal guidance made all the difference. That experience shaped the empathy I bring to my work and my passion for helping others move forward with strength and support.
Outside the office, I enjoy spending time with my family and our dog, Milo. You can often find me cooking, biking, watching movies, or volunteering with seniors at Raphael House through my church, St. Raphael’s Catholic Church. I also enjoy traveling with my children, Justin and Sebastian.
